Abstract
The EMERGMET Project is focused on a major interest topic for human health and also for environmental protection, namely the increasing degree of contamination of water, soil, sewage sludge and biota with emergent xenobiotic compounds. The main project objective is development of new and complex analytical methodologies comprising extraction, purification and concentration methods together with sensitive and specific instrumental methods, all of them employed to determine different representative groups of emergent contaminants and metabolites from relevant and complex matrices: surface and waste water, soil, sewage sludge and biota.
